I had the same thing happen 2 days ago because I crossed 2 wires trying to solder a bulb in the car. It was a fuse on the passenger side that was fried. I think its the 10 amp fuse that is located in the "A" spot. Look in your service manual under "fuse" and under "passenger side" then look for the location of the "A" fuse.
Remember when checking your fuse that there are 3 places where you have fuses on an Alero, One on the Driver side, one on the passenger side (Both behind the cover where the door meets the dash) and one in the engine area.
